Originally Posted by 02transam 513
Frank89IROC will those lens cover both low and high beams?
I bought the projector conversion headlight for my 1994 Trans Am, which has both high & low beam in the same housing (4"x6") only 2 total headlights. On the 1998 & newer Firebirds, they went to Quad headlights 4 total headlights. I don't believe they make the conversion headlight for your car. See this site for sizes: www.streetbeatcustoms.com/rectangle.html
I also went to the Sylvania web site, they don't make the Silverstars for the 1998 - 2002 Firebirds, but they do for the 1993 - 1997 Firebirds. For anyone interested I was in Pep Boys today & they also carry the Sylvania Silverstars.

Originally Posted by 89TransAmWS6
Could anyone tell me the difference between the the diamondback lenses with projectors and without?

Projectors only have light come out in that small cirlce or what? If i planned a HID upgrade which would be best? Projector?

thanks
joe
Finally installed them, the entire 4x6 housing illuminates, but in the center there is a "round projector" or magnifyer that sends the light further down the road at the center.
